# Flaglight Rollouts — Approvals

Quick version for on-call: any rollout touching more than 5% of traffic needs an approval in Flaglight before the ramp continues. Kill switches don't need approval — just flip them and note it in the incident channel. Scheduled ramps pause automatically if error budget burns hot. If you're stuck at 2 a.m. with a pending approval, there's one person authorized to override, and that's the approver below.

account owner for tagep-bafof: Norael Gilax Juleth

CHANGELOG v4.7 — Mergeweave dedup service. The setting DEDUP_API_PASS has been renamed to MERGEWEAVE_MATCH_SECRET to reflect its actual role in authenticating match-score requests. The old name is still read with a deprecation warning; it will be removed in v5.0. Release manager: update deployment manifests before cutover. The renamed variable must be present in each environment's .env, set on the line that follows:

sealed setting: LEDGER_TOKEN20=6148d35bbb480b0ab79e

Quick note on bulk edits in the Fernhollow admin table: the multi-select actions all funnel through the batch endpoint, so watch for reviewers missing the dry-run flag in PRs. Anything touching more than 500 rows should chunk requests. The batch endpoint authenticates against the Mosswick gateway, and for local review runs you'll want the staging key, which is below.

app token of fajop-fahif = qvz4-AnML